Bottle-Feeding a Breastfed Baby: How to do Paced Bottle-Feeding
When breastfeeding, it can be challenging to know when or how to offer a bottle. Will my baby prefer the bottle?
Paced bottle feedings make bottle feeding more similar to breastfeeding and help baby to be able to go back and forth if that is your desire.
In addition to knowing about paced bottle feeding, you’ll need to teach anyone who will be caring for your baby (for a single feeding or longer) about paced bottle feeding, as well.
